How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    Maintenance Engineer (Food Manufacturing)

    Location: Bellshill (ML4)

    Salary: £44,600 per annum

    Hours: Monday-Friday, 12:00pm-8:30pm

    Contract: Permanent

    A leading food manufacturing business in Bellshill is looking to recruit a Maintenance Engineer to join its on-site engineering team. This is a great opportunity to work in a modern, fast-paced FMCG environment where reliability, quality and continuous improvement are key.

    The role:

    You'll support production by completing planned and reactive maintenance on manufacturing equipment and site services, minimising downtime and ensuring machinery operates safely and efficiently.

    Key responsibilities:

    Carry out planned preventative maintenance (PPM) in line with the schedule
    Respond quickly to breakdowns and production issues
    Diagnose and repair electrical and mechanical faults
    Complete maintenance documentation and keep accurate records
    Monitor and manage spares/stock levels for critical parts
    Support continuous improvement projects to improve reliability and efficiency
    Liaise with production teams and management on engineering activity
    Maintain compliance with Health & Safety and Food Safety requirementsEssential experience/skills:

    Proven experience as a Maintenance Engineer in FMCG/food manufacturing (or similar)
    Strong electrical fault-finding and maintenance capability
    Ability to work independently and prioritise workload
    Understanding of PPM systems and proactive maintenance
    Strong problem-solving approach
    Full UK driving licence and access to own transportWhat's on offer:

    £44,600 salary with weekly pay
    Overtime paid at 1.75x
    Free on-site parking
    Complimentary hot drinks
    Ongoing training and development
